If Thingiverse "Download All Files" throws 404 error, please click the "Thing Files" button and download the individual STL file.* ###I have a 2004 Mastercraft 205V (X-2) boat and the plastic panel behind the throttle lever has 3 bolts to attach it to the wall. Some of those bolts have pulled through the plastic leaving the panel wobbling. ###This super simple replacement washer part is sized, tested, and looks great. Just undo your boats nut & metal washer, pull the bolt, put the bolt through this plastic washer and reinstall it. The tapered washer nests tight inside panel hole, with the surface close to flush. Looking at some online pictures, I bet a lot of boats between 1996 and 2010+ might need this little gem. Leave a comment with your year and model if this solution works for you. Cheers! ####Printing Notes: - Printed with regular PLA - Recommend an infill of 70% or more - make it strong... we're crushing a washer! 70% worked great for me. - I set the number of shells to 4 (outside skin before doing infill. again for strength)
